A tragic accident on Interstate 95 in Virginia has resulted in the deaths of five individuals, including a Massachusetts family of four and a Worcester woman. The bus driver, Jing S. Dong, 48, from Staten Island, New York, has been charged with two counts of involuntary manslaughter after his bus collided with multiple vehicles, including a Chevrolet Suburban and an Acura SUV. The crash occurred at approximately 2:35 a.m. on Friday, as the bus failed to slow for traffic that was reducing speed for a work zone. The Doncev family—comprising Dmitri, Ecaterina, and their children Emily and Mark—were in the Acura, which caught fire following the collision. Additionally, Priscilla R. Mafalda, 25, was identified as the fifth victim. Approximately 44 people were injured in the incident, with three in critical condition. Investigations are ongoing, focusing on the driver's qualifications and the bus company's safety records, as federal officials scrutinize Dong's commercial driving history and English proficiency.

The crash has deeply affected the Greenfield community, mourning the loss of the Doncev family, who were well-regarded members of the local school community.
